Industrial Upgradation: Transition towards smart factories necessitates advanced laser drilling devices for micro-holes, via holes, and precision drilling in electronics and automotive components. Technological Advancements and Innovation Hotspots Ultrafast and Femtosecond Lasers: Enable high-precision, minimal thermal damage drilling, opening niches in semiconductor wafer fabrication and biomedical device manufacturing. Automation and System Integration: AI-driven process control and real-time monitoring improve throughput and yield, reducing operational costs. Hybrid Laser Systems: Combining laser types (e.g., CO2 and fiber lasers) to optimize for different materials and applications. Emerging Opportunities Electrification and Battery Technologies: Laser drilling for micro-holes in electrolyte and separator layers in lithium-ion batteries. 3D Printing and Additive Manufacturing: Laser drilling as part of multi-material additive processes. Environmental and Sustainability Trends: Development of energy-efficient laser systems and waste reduction through precision drilling. Market Ecosystem and Operational Framework Product Categories Fiber Laser Drilling Devices: Dominant due to high efficiency, compactness, and suitability for metals and semiconductors. CO2 Laser Drilling Devices: Primarily used in non-metallic materials, ceramics, and glass. Ultrafast/Femtosecond Laser Systems: Niche but rapidly growing for microfabrication and biomedical applications. Adoption Trends and End-User Insights Semiconductor Industry: Laser drilling is critical for via formation, micro-bore holes, and wafer thinning, with adoption accelerating due to demand for miniaturization. Aerospace and Automotive: Precision drilling of turbine blades and engine components, driven by safety and performance standards. Electronics and Medical Devices: Micro-holes in sensors, MEMS devices, and implantable medical components.
